Information Systems for Installations
Abstract
The Virtual Testbed for Installation Mission Effectiveness (VTIME) is the Army's real-time planned installation common operating picture, analysis, visualization and planning tool. It serves as an integrating and processing hub for numerous Army Installation Modernization technologies supporting users across echelons. VTIME will support the Army installation enterprise with a near real-time common operating picture of data spanning functional areas and offer a modern analytic platform to support Army implementation of the Army Installations Strategy, Army Data Strategy, and Army Business Management Plan. VTIME is a cloud-based solution, being planned and prototyped to adapt commercially available technologies to integrate and understand diverse installation data sources and improve installation planning and operations. VTIME will provide a novel capability to apply artificial intelligence and machine learning to improve strategic, operational, and tactical installation decision-making, spanning functions such as facility investment planning, space and land assignment, master planning, and Garrison operations. VTIME is being designed to support hybrid-cloud implementations, to offer installations the ability to support operations under network-contested conditions. This integrated and comprehensive tool will allow the senior commander to both maneuver in a complex battlespace by providing the ability to prevent, protect and recover from hazards and enable cost saving through improved decision-making and operational efficiencies, supporting future integrations of emerging installation operations modernizing technologies. Work is performed by the United States Army Engineer Research and Development Center. Work in this Project is related to, and fully coordinated with, PE 0605013A (Information Technology Development) and Project T05 (Army Business System Modernization Initiatives). Work in this Project supports the Army Installations Strategy as a critical enabler (data analytics) for modernization. Work in this Project complements the Office of the Assistant Secretary of the Army (Installations, Energy & Environment)'s Installation Modernization Pilot Program (AIMP2). FY 2025 Base dollars in the amount of $2.475 million will continue development and engineering of the Virtual Testbed for Installation Mission Effectiveness Common Operating Picture dashboard and planning software. Compared to current capabilities, VTIME will enable real-time data-driven installation decision making, improve the quality and pace of installation planning, and reduce installing planning costs by an estimated 51%.
